Z80 Explorer is a Zilog Z80 netlist-level simulator capable of running Z80 machine code and an educational tool with features that help reverse engineer and understand this chip better. DeZog facilitates the debugging of Z80 assembler programs using Visual Studio Code (vscode) as the development environment. Read the User's Guide.
